Join Wellesley Hospital as a Training and Recruitment Administrator and enjoy a career where you are valued and supported to be the best you can be. Working 37.5 hours a week, you will work alongside the HR Administrator in the day-to-day administration of recruitment, HR compliance, training and various other administration tasks.

Wellesley Hospital is situated in Chelston, near Wellington, Somerset. It consists of 5 wards, 4 of which have 15 beds, the 5th ward having 13 beds. The hospital provides care for men and women with mental illness and/or personality disorder in a medium/low secure environment. At Elysium, we want the best for you. That’s why you will have continuous access to a range of training courses to enable you to reach your career goals. After all, a better you means better care. That’s what delivering great healthcare should feel like.

As a Training and Recruitment Administrator, you will be responsible for supporting the service with their recruitment needs, welcoming new starters to the team, and managing all training administration.

You will be responsible for data analysing and ensuring all compliance documents are acceptable and follow Elysium Healthcare procedures and policy, these include reference, DBS checks, identification, and Right-To-Work. Your responsibilities will include:

  • Organising and managing sensitive data both on and off-site
  • Managing a confidential filing system and be able to work in a confidential manner.
  • Undertaking recruitment administrative tasks.
  • Liaising with new starters to arrange inductions
  • Work closely with the training hub to ensure training on site is up to date
  • Create and update HR paper files to ensure they are legally compliant.
  • Show initiative in the absence of the HR Administrator to ensure that urgent matters are addressed.
  • Establish and maintain an effective filing system, to include paper and electronically.
  • To provide a professional and efficient training and development service to all departments within Wellesley Hospital in order to meet the needs of the business.
  • To coordinate all aspects of the training function administration including maintenance of the learning management system data.
  • Producing monthly training reports which provide information, feedback and identified areas requiring improvement.
  • Responding to booking requests and queries and providing guidance and assistance to staff and managers with system navigation.
